First, the seller has to release ownership of the car by signing the title. The buyer then takes the signed title to the DMV, and the state issues a new registration and title. Some states might require additional paperwork to complete the process, such as a bill of sale or a transfer of ownership form.
To do this, gather important information and fill out Department of Motor Vehicle (DMV) forms. To complete the transfer and get title in your name, you will have to visit your local DMV office, submit your paperwork, and pay a fee.
Step 1: Complete a bill of sale. Step 2: Exchange funds. Step 3: Release any liens on the car title. Step 1: Obtain the car title from the seller. Step 2: Fill out the title transfer section on the title. Step 3: Submit the paperwork to the DMV.
Signing Over the Title Some states may require that the document be signed in front of a notary. Once the title has been signed by all parties involved and notarized (if applicable), then ownership of the car has been properly transferred. Signing over a car title to someone is relatively simple.

Your vehicle's title. The name on your title usually cannot be changed. A new title will only be issued upon transfer of ownership. But remember, when you sell the vehicle that is in your maiden name, assign the title with your married name and also your maiden name.
Both named titleholders are legal owners. The only difference is how the names may be separated. If there is an AND between the names both named titleholders must sign the title for it to be sold or traded. If an OR separates the two names either can sign off on the title for it to be sold or traded.
